**ABOUT YOU**
As a dedicated advisor within Super Retail Group, you will play a pivotal role in delivering operational advice to both line managers and team members across the organization. Your responsibilities encompass a broad spectrum, including providing valuable guidance and support to internal stakeholders in grievance and interpersonal conflict management.
Serving as a coach, you will assist People Leaders in navigating performance management processes, including effective coaching and support for unsatisfactory performance procedures. Your expertise extends to advising on various complex situations such as extended absences, misconduct, long-term illness, mental health-related issues, and non-work-related injury management.
Through insightful discussions with People Leaders, you will assess the complexity of matters, determining whether they require escalation to a Case Manager for additional support or formal disciplinary processes. Ensuring meticulous record-keeping within the Service Management Tool and upholding legislative and internal standards for Data Governance, you will also educate People Leaders on their obligations, contributing to a culture of transparency and compliance within the organization.
